Condo Associate
6 days ago
This office can be very fast-paced and require juggling (multi-tasking) throughout the day.
SOME OF THE JOB DUTIES **Work closely with condominium manager to ensure proper operation of day to day business.** Obtain quotes from suppliers and contractors as required. **Prepare operating contracts for annual maintenance.** Approving of invoices. **Processing purchase orders/workorders as required.** Follow up on workorders. **Address all Owner and Resident inquiries/complaints, etc.** Coordinate/create monthly meeting packages. **Work closely with Senior Property Manager, and be well versed in the portfolio. Attend Owner Meetings (4-6/year)** *On-Call: for vacation relief.
KNOWLEDGE / SKILL REQUIREMENTS**:Experience working in Condominium Management environment an asset.** Must be familiar with the Condominium Property Act/Regulations and able to understand Bylaws. **Proficiency in Microsoft Office, including Word, Excel, Power Point and Outlook, Adobe.** Strong written and verbal communication skills. **Strong organizational, planning and time management skills, and problem-solving skills with common sense.** Ability to work efficiently under pressure, multitask, and meet deadlines. **Strong sense of confidentiality, tact, and diplomacy.** Ability to work well within a team. **Strong attention to detail.** Be confident. **Excellent interpersonal and customer service orientation.** Reliable and loyal. **A vehicle is a must.**
Pay: $24.00-$28.00 per hour
Expected hours: 30 per week
**Benefits**:
- Designated paid holidays
- On-site parking
- Paid time off
Ability to commute/relocate:
- Edmonton, AB T6V 1H8: reliably commute or plan to relocate before starting work (required)
**Education**:
- Secondary School (preferred)
**Experience**:
- Condo Management: 1 year (required)
- Customer service: 1 year (required)
Licence/Certification:
- drivers license (required)
Work Location: In person
